#Bonus: How to Choose the Right EOR for Your Software Firm

When choosing an EOR service provider, do not go for the biggest name, the highest employee count, or the most features. For software firms, the right EOR depends on three things:

  1. How you hire
  2. Where you hire
  3. How much control do you want over people and processes?

Use the criteria below to make a practical, long-term decision.

Consider Your Needs

Start by carefully considering why you need an EOR and how you’ll use it. Different EORs offer solutions for different hiring models.

  • Number of hires (1–5 vs 20–50 employees)
  • Target countries (single market vs multi-country expansion)
  • Hiring type (long-term employees vs project-based roles)
  • Speed vs customization (fast onboarding vs tailored contracts)
  • Internal HR maturity (lean team vs experienced HR department)
  • Budget flexibility (premium service vs cost-controlled model)
  • Exit plan (temporary market testing vs long-term presence)
  • Automated solutions with less expertise or people-first solutions with thorough consultation and guidance

Evaluate Compliance & Legal Support

Compliance is not just about payroll accuracy. It’s about risk ownership, accountability, and real human expertise.

  • Who is the legal employer (direct entity vs third-party network)
  • Availability of in-country legal and HR experts
  • Handling of terminations, disputes, and notice periods
  • Support for local employment practices and cultural norms
  • Responsibility during audits or labor authority inquiries
  • Clarity on liability and risk transfer
  • Track record in complex or regulated markets

Assess Tech Integration & HR Tools

Technology should support your workflow, not dictate it. The goal is usability and visibility, not feature overload.

  • Compatibility with your existing HR or payroll systems
  • Reporting depth (costs, headcount, compliance status)
  • Employee document access and record management
  • Payroll transparency and approval workflows
  • Flexibility to operate without heavy platform dependency
  • Balance between automation and human support
  • Data security and access controls
